Louisburg, Nc vs Khost Climate & Distance Between

Afghanistan flag
  • The distance between Louisburg, Nc, Usa and Khost, Afghanistan is approximately 11,615 km or 7,218 mi.
  • To reach Louisburg, Nc in this distance one would set out from Khost bearing 333.7°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Louisburg, Nc bearing 207.2° or SSW .
  • Louisburg, Nc has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Khost has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k).
  • Louisburg, Nc is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ome whereas Khost is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ome.
  • The mean annual temperature is 3.1 °C (5.6°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 0.5 °C (0.9°F) less in Louisburg, Nc. The continentality subtype is subcontinental for both.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 680.9 mm (26.8 in) more which is equivalent to 680.9 l/m² (16.71 US gal/ft²) or 6,809,000 l/ha (727,927 US gal/ac) more. About 2 3/7 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 2.6° lower in Louisburg, Nc than in Khost.
